debian

Debian SecureCRT配置技巧有哪些

小樊
44
2025-06-17 15:03:10
栏目: 智能运维

在使用SecureCRT连接和管理Debian系统时,掌握一些配置技巧可以提高效率和安全性。以下是一些常用的配置技巧:

安装与基础配置

  1. 下载并安装SecureCRT

    • 访问VanDyke Software官网下载适合Debian的版本。
    • 使用apt-get进行安装:
      sudo apt update
      sudo apt install securecrt
      
  2. 创建会话

    • 打开SecureCRT,点击File > New Connection...
    • 输入目标服务器的IP地址或域名,选择SSH协议,并填写登录凭证。
    • 点击Finish保存会话配置。

安全性设置

  1. 使用SSH密钥认证

    • 生成SSH密钥对:
      ssh-keygen -t rsa -b 4096
      
    • 将公钥复制到远程服务器的~/.ssh/authorized_keys文件中。
    • 在SecureCRT中配置私钥路径。
  2. 禁用不安全的协议和算法

    • 在SecureCRT的会话选项中,选择高级 -> SSH -> 协议,确保只启用SSH2。
    • 禁用弱加密算法,如DES、3DES等。
  3. 禁用root SSH登录

    • 编辑/etc/ssh/sshd_config文件,设置PermitRootLogin noPermitRootLogin prohibit-password

性能优化

  1. 调整缓冲区大小

    • 增加终端缓冲区大小以提高性能,特别是在处理大量输出时。
    • 在会话选项中,找到终端 -> 缓冲区进行调整。
  2. 使用压缩

    • 启用SSH压缩以减少传输数据的大小:
      ssh -C user@host
      
    • 在SecureCRT中,可以在会话选项的SSH -> 压缩中启用。

日志记录与监控

  1. 启用日志记录

    • 在SecureCRT中,可以在会话选项的日志部分启用详细的日志记录。
    • 这有助于排查问题和审计操作。
  2. 记录日志文件

    • 设置记录文件的名称,勾选“在连接上启动记录”,并自定义记录数据格式,以便更好地分析每个时间点的相关日志信息。

备份与恢复

  1. 定期备份配置文件
    • SecureCRT的配置文件通常位于用户主目录下的.securecrt文件夹中。
    • 定期备份这个文件夹以防止数据丢失。

更新与维护

  1. 定期更新SecureCRT

    • 访问SecureCRT官方网站下载并安装最新版本,以确保安全性和功能的改进。
  2. 检查系统依赖

    • 确保Debian系统上的所有依赖项都是最新的,以避免兼容性问题。

使用插件与扩展

  1. 探索SecureCRT插件
    • SecureCRT支持多种插件,可以增强其功能,如语法高亮、自动补全等。
    • 在SecureCRT的“工具” -> “选项” -> “插件”中进行管理。

通过以上配置技巧,您可以在Debian环境下更安全、高效地使用SecureCRT进行远程管理和开发工作。希望这些信息对你有所帮助。[4,6,7,8,9,10,11,12,13]

0
看了该问题的人还看了